What's The Definition Of Micrography?Synonyms | Synonyms for Micrography: Related Terms | Find terms related to Micrography: See Also | Micrography In Webster's Dictionary \Mi*crog"ra*phy\, n. [Micro- + -graphy: cf. F.
micrographie.]
The description of microscopic objects.
\Mi*crog"ra*phy\, n. [Micro- + -graphy.] Examination or study by means of the microscope, as of an etched surface of metal to determine its structure. |
